Pike, Edwin
PIKE, Edwin¬- Passed peacefully away at the Glenbrook Lodge on July 6, 2010 Edwin Pike in his 87th year. Leaving to mourn with fond and loving memories his wife, Margaret, of 54 years; son Frazer (Betty); daughter Edwina (Carl); grandchildren Bradley, Shanna and Melissa; sister Ruby Keats; sister in law Violet Pike; brother and sister-in-law Max and Jean Riggs; as well as a large circle of relatives and friends. Resting at Carnell’s Funeral Home, 329 Freshwater Road. Visitation on Friday and Saturday from 2-4 p.m. and 7-9 p.m. Funeral service to take place at the Salvation Army Citadel on Adams Ave at 2:30 p.m.on Sunday, July 11, 2010. Interment to follow at the Salvation Army Cemetery, Blackmarsh Road. Donations in his memory may be made to the Salvation Army Senior Corps or a charity of ones choice.
